The imagined perpetrator in a famously unsolved true-crime case, “Who Put Bella Down the Wych Elm”, is confronted about his past by an unearthly Bison in this Stop-Motion animated short film.
2011
2013
2015
2023
2019
2016
2005
2024
1987
1985
2017
1990
2010
1991
2022
2018